**Capacity note — Vellastra dispatch simulator.** For the eng sync: simulating the 40-car Marrowgate tower at 10x speed saturates one worker at roughly 9k rider events/sec, so we'll shard by bank rather than by floor. Memory stays flat if the event ring is sized correctly. The knobs we propose locking in are these.

tuning table, hahof-tafop:
RATE_LIMITS = {
    "ulaix": 10,
    "wenath": 1,
}

RUNBOOK — SpokeShift Rebalancer: Account Recovery

If the dispatcher account locks out after failed dock-sync auth:

1. Halt the rebalancing queue (ops console → Queue → Pause). Trucks keep current assignments.
2. Verify the lockout is auth-related, not a stale fleet token. Check the last three sync attempts in the audit pane.
3. Restart the auth sidecar. Wait 60s.
4. If still locked, use break-glass recovery. Do not rotate credentials mid-shift.

Enter the recovery passphrase exactly as written below.

vault phrase of yaguf-hahaf = druath-holix

## Changed defaults

Heads up: the Ledgerline tax-rate lookup cache now defaults to a 15-minute TTL instead of 24 hours. Turns out rates in the Veldt County sandbox were going stale mid-demo, which was embarrassing. Eviction is now LRU rather than FIFO, and the cache warms on boot. If you're reviewing, check that nothing hardcodes the old TTL. The new defaults land as follows.

deployment values, bajop-taweg:
holwyn:
  log_level: debug
  metrics_host: metrics.holwyn.zemvarsys.internal
  pool_size: 32

## Deployment

The Greylark CSV import wizard ships as part of the main bundle but runs its own worker pool. Deploy it alongside the core service; it reads the same manifest. New team members should verify the staging import queue drains before promoting. The worker reads the following settings at startup.

config for kahag-tafop:
WENWYN_PIN=7412
WENWYN_TENANT=fenion
WENWYN_METRICS_HOST=metrics.wenwyn.zemvarnet.local
WENWYN_SEAL=seal_cafee3b9
WENWYN_STANDBY_TEAM=praox